Located in Nr Kirriemuir, Angus, Scotland, Glen Clova Lodges offers a luxurious and well-appointed two-storey semi-detached lodge that accommodates up to six guests. The ground floor features two double or twin bedrooms, each with an ensuite shower, providing comfort and privacy. The first floor boasts an open-plan kitchen and dining area that includes a balcony, where guests can enjoy breathtaking views of the glen. Additionally, the lodge includes another double bedroom, a shower, and a sauna, alongside an outdoor hot tub for relaxation.

The Glen Clova area is rich in natural beauty and outdoor activities, making it a prime destination for nature lovers and adventure enthusiasts. Visitors can explore the Angus Glens, which are known for their hidden treasures, including rare plant life and diverse wildlife. Glen Doll presents numerous challenges for outdoor activities such as cycling, walking, fishing, and photography, catering to a variety of interests. Furthermore, the proximity of Dundee and Perth, just an hour’s drive away, provides additional options for exploration and entertainment.
